Webmysticism, the practice of religious ecstasies (religious experiences during alternate states of consciousness ), together with whatever ideologies, ethics, rites, myths, legends, and magic may be related to them. The term mystic is derived from the Greek noun mystes, which originally designated an initiate of a secret cult or mystery religion.
